City of Lino Lakes <br /> 1995 Park Goals <br /> There was discussion and a poll was taken, of the members, as to <br /> their level of priority for the items listed below: <br /> 1, N14 (Land Acquisition) <br /> Amy - high <br /> Ken - middle <br /> Pam - middle # <br /> George - middle <br /> Brian - middle <br /> Sharon - middle <br /> 2 . Country Lakes Park - Additional expenditures $10, 000 <br /> Master plan done, clean up area, restructure access and parking <br /> area, salvage gravel, purchase black dirt and seed. <br /> Amy high priority <br /> Ken high priority <br /> Pam high priority # <br /> George high priority <br /> Brian high priority <br /> Sharon high priority <br /> 3. Trails - Additional expenditures $15, 000 <br /> Most trails are paved and Pheasant Hills are cut. <br /> Amy high priority <br /> Ken high priority <br /> Pam high priority # <br /> George high priority <br /> Brian high priority <br /> Sharon high priority <br /> 4. A-3 Recreation Complex - $10, 000 <br /> Keep moving with project. Offer the property owners a 1st right <br /> of refusal on the property. Do appraisal and final concept <br /> plans. <br /> Amy lockup land before development <br /> Ken lockup land before development <br /> Pam lockup land before development # <br /> George lockup land before development <br /> Brian lockup land before development <br /> Sharon keep moving <br />
